Job Description:
As part of the Workplace Health & Safety (WHS) Due Diligence and
Remediation team, as the WHS Remediation Site Manager, you will
play a crucial role in protecting communities and the environment.
You will be responsible for partnering with internal and external
design, construction, and operating teams providing advice,
support, and consultant oversight at impacted sites. Key job
responsibilities * Develop program across multiple stakeholder
teams to ensure the safe and compliant management of contaminated
sites. * Assume departmental management of contaminated sites
post-due diligence, ensuring compliance with all approval
conditions such as engineering controls management, use
restrictions, and reporting. * Provide guidelines for and review
engineering control designs prepared by vendors * Provide support
to pre-construction phase project planning including
pre-construction information and technical information to support
tender procedures. * Review contractor tender packages and
responses for inclusion of design and health and safety
requirements. * Review and validate Material Management Plans and
Site Management Plans for adherence to Amazon requirements. *
Coordinate, inspect, and oversee contractors and environmental
consultants during sub-surface construction activities. * Conduct
inspections of contaminated site capping and containment systems. *
Communicate risk to stakeholders including design, construction,
operations, and renovation teams. * Interface with
preconstruction/design and construction teams to identify and
mitigate environmental risks. * Monitor project schedules and
maintain documentation of compliance activities. * Ensure all
phases of site development and operation meet regulatory
requirements. * Support renovation work at contaminated sites
within Amazon's portfolio as capacity allows. This role requires
coordination between multiple Amazon teams, regulatory agencies and
external stakeholders, and partners such as property owners,
developers, and contractors. - 3 years of program or project
